Timber vs. Composite Choices
Picking the right materials for a deck can greatly impact its lifespan and appearance. Homeowners often face the dilemma between traditional wood and composite decking choices. Wood, particularly varieties like cedar or redwood, offers natural beauty and a warm aesthetic, making it a favored choice. However, it demands regular maintenance, including staining and sealing, to protect its look.
Conversely, composite decking is manufactured from a blend of wood fibers and plastic, providing a more uniform appearance and reduced maintenance necessities. It resists fading and splintering, appealing to those seeking durability without extensive upkeep. At the end of the day, the choice between wood and composite should align with the homeowner's aesthetic inclinations, budget, and desired level of maintenance for their outdoor space.
Longevity and Upkeep Factors
Durability and maintenance represent key factors in determining the right materials for a deck, as they directly determine the structure's lifespan and ongoing upkeep. Picking materials such as pressure-treated wood, composite, or PVC can considerably affect durability. Pressure-treated wood, while affordable, requires regular sealing and staining to prevent rot and warping. In contrast, composite and PVC options offer better resistance to moisture and insects, resulting in lower maintenance needs over time. Environmental conditions, such as exposure to sunlight and rain, also play a crucial role in material selection. Ultimately, the right choice balances aesthetic preferences, budget constraints, and long-term durability, ensuring that homeowners can enjoy their outdoor spaces with minimal ongoing maintenance.

Maintenance Tips for Long-lasting Decks
Even though a properly built deck can last for many years, regular maintenance is crucial for preserving its look and structural integrity. Homeowners should conduct routine inspections, checking for signs of wear such as unstable boards, cracks, or warping. Cleaning the deck frequently is crucial; using a mild cleaner and a soft-bristle brush can thoroughly remove debris, mold, and mildew. Additionally, applying a protective sealant every couple of years can safeguard the wood from moisture and UV damage. It is also prudent to keep plants and furniture off the deck surface to avoid staining and scratches. During the fall, removing leaves and debris assists in prevent moisture buildup that can cause rot. Finally, professional inspections every several years can spot issues early, making sure the deck remains a safe and attractive space for years to come. Prioritizing these maintenance tips will ensure a enduring outdoor enhancement.

Frequently Asked Questions
How Much Time Does Deck Building Usually Require?
The deck building process generally takes anywhere from several days to a few weeks, depending on variables including design complexity, materials chosen, and weather conditions. Proper planning can help streamline the overall timeline.
Which Permits Are Needed for Deck Construction?
Generally, deck construction calls for building permits, zoning approvals, and inspections, differing by location. Homeowners ought to consult area regulations to ensure compliance with codes, safety standards, and neighborhood guidelines before starting the construction process.
Can My Deck Design Be Altered After Construction Commences?
Once construction begins, major design changes may be challenging due to materials already being used and structural factors. That said, small adjustments are often possible if discussed with the builder swiftly and with consideration.
Do Deck Builders Offer Warranty for Their Work?
Most deck builders provide warranties for their work, which typically encompass both materials and workmanship. The specifics and duration of the warranty may differ, so clients should ask directly for comprehensive information.
